- JJonathanWest Palm Beach •1 review5.0Dined 4 days agoDoya – A Must-Try for Greek & Turkish-Inspired Meze Recently dined at Doya, a fantastic spot that blends Greek and Turkish flavors with a menu designed for sharing. The restaurant specializes in both cold and hot meze, making it perfect for a communal dining experience. For cold meze, I highly recommend the traditional fava bean spread, eggplant (babaganoush), green goddess dip (similar to tzatziki), and shrimp carpaccio—all fresh, flavorful, and beautifully presented. Among the hot meze, we tried the rib steak over the wood-fired grill, which, while cooked well, needed a bit more seasoning. However, the grilled Dorado fish was outstanding—perfectly cooked and full of flavor. We rarely order dessert, but the chocolate mousse with cherries was a standout and an absolute must-try. Service at Doya is team-oriented, delightful, and impressively quick. The food comes out fast, making for a seamless dining experience without feeling rushed. Overall, Doya delivers a wonderful dining experience, with a well-executed menu, great service, and a lively atmosphere. Highly recommend for anyone looking to explore high-quality Mediterranean flavors in a shareable format.More infoDOYAPrice: Expensive• Mediterranean• Wynwood•4.7
